Walton-on-the-Naze station is equipped with ticket machines where travelers can easily collect tickets pre-purchased online. While there is no ticket office, these machines cater to accessibility standards, although note that cash payments are temporarily suspended. The station supports smartcard validations but does not issue them.
Information and assistance are readily available through a help point and customer help points scattered around the station. While you won't find a waiting room or refreshment facilities here, there is outdoor seating for those waiting for trains towards Thorpe-le-Soken and Colchester. Notably, the station ensures step-free access throughout, highlighting its commitment to accessibility with ramps for train access and induction loops for those with hearing impairments.
The station lacks some auxiliary services, like accessible taxis and a formal pick-up/drop-off point for those with impaired mobility, emphasizing the need for prior arrangement. For those biking to the station, there are 10 bicycle storage spaces available. Although small in number, these are sheltered and safe for parking adjacent to Platform 1.

Four Oaks station boasts a variety of facilities designed to cater to its passengers. The ticket office is open from early morning until late evening, providing ample time for you to purchase or collect your tickets.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available, including accessible machines conveniently located on the Lichfield-bound platform. You can confidently access the platforms, thanks to the station's step-free access, though it's worth noting that travel between platforms may require street-level navigation.
Your safety and comfort are well taken care of, with CCTV monitoring the premises and helpful staff available during operating hours. If you require assistance, the station staff are ready to provide help, plus there are designated meeting points for boarding assistance with the help of on-board conductors. However, amenities such as refreshment facilities, ATMs, or luggage storage are not present, so it would be best to plan accordingly.
